Color document prints in shades of red, despite setting is grayscale

[ Edited ]

HP 6310 All In One

 

I have a color document. The setting for HP is grayscale.

 

When I print, anything which is in color prints in varying shades of red

 

The black letters print black, which is what I want

Re: Color document prints in shades of red, despite setting is grayscale

Generally graphics are printed with the color cartridge, even if printing in grayscale.  Look for a setting "Use black ink only".  As for the red print,  likely your cyan ink is running low.
